You can use whichever amulet you want to go for.
The tal rasha amulet is somewhat easy to get a nice one due to rerolling tal rasha pieces.
You can get Hellfire Amulet with a defensive passive.
Same with offhand, choose whichever has great stats. Tal Rasha is just an example.
Get CDR everywhere you can. It helps you out a lot with getting back ASAP into Archon after going out of it.

Build Guide
Upon entering Archon I recommend killing of as many mobs as possible.
Get Max range on elites if you encounter them early on and wear them down.
Max range is due to Power Hungry passive. Starfire Passive and Zei's Stone of Vengeance.
It's all about getting the roll on. You want to stack up archon stacks all the time. Over and over.
The build feels a bit choppy in the beginning but it's amazing once you get in to it.
Practice makes perfect. The hard part is surviving outside of Archon if you're not encounter elites.
Attack with Arcane Torrent, move, attack, move attack. Teleport, attack, teleport and attack to get back into Archon asap.
